Formulation and Consistency One of the primary advantages of Acrílicos Vallejo Game Air is its unique formulation tailored for airbrush use. The paint has a thinner consistency compared to traditional acrylics, which allows it to flow smoothly through an airbrush without clogging. This is particularly beneficial when working with fine details on 3D printed resin miniatures, as it enables even coverage without obscuring intricate features. In contrast, many standard acrylic paints require dilution or modification before they can be effectively used in an airbrush. This additional step can lead to inconsistencies in color and texture if not done correctly. With Game Air, hobbyists can save time and effort while achieving professional-quality results straight from the bottle. 2. Adhesion and Durability When painting 3D printed resin miniatures, adhesion is crucial for ensuring that the paint adheres well to the surface without chipping or flaking off over time. Acrílicos Vallejo Game Air paints are formulated with excellent adhesion properties specifically designed for plastic and resin surfaces. This means that once applied, the paint forms a strong bond with the miniature’s surface, providing durability against wear and tear during handling or gaming sessions. In comparison, some other brands may struggle with adhesion on resin surfaces unless a primer is used beforehand—a step that adds extra time to the painting process. 4.
